Spotted some interesting activity on a Solana-based token called BIRD running on a decentralized exchange.



The 24-hour trading metrics show:
- Buy volume sitting at around $9K
- Sell pressure slightly higher at nearly $11K
- Available liquidity: $19.3K
- Current market cap: $38.3K

The sell volume edging out buys by about $2K could signal early profit-taking, though the relatively balanced ratio suggests the token hasn't seen major dump activity yet. Liquidity depth is modest but covers roughly half the market cap, which is fairly standard for micro-cap tokens in their early stages.

These small-cap plays on Solana can move fast in either direction. The numbers show it's still finding its footing with limited liquidity and a sub-$40K valuation.
